Description: |
| Abstract:
My invention relates to explosive-engines, and has for its important improvements therein with a view of securing increased efficiency.
Claim:
The volume capacity of the lubricating chamber is so great that the differential displacement produced by the larger piston results only in a very low compression therein under dimensions shown, and, moreover, any power consumed in effecting the compression within the lubricating-chamber under the compression-stroke of the differential within said lubricating-chamber will be given back to the said piston during its return or expansion stroke.
